2008 Mazda BT‑50 Brake Master Cylinder

Based on technical references, the 2008 Mazda BT‑50 absolutely uses a brake master cylinder. The Mazda BT‑50 2006–2011 Workshop Manual (Brake System section), the Mazda Electronic Parts Catalogue for the same generation, and platform‑shared Ford Ranger PJ/PK workshop documentation all specify a tandem (dual‑circuit) hydraulic master cylinder working with a vacuum brake booster and, where fitted, an ABS modulator. Aftermarket catalogs from major brands also list direct‑fit master cylinders for the 2008 BT‑50, confirming its relevance on this ute.

The master cylinder’s job is straightforward but critical: when the driver presses the pedal, it converts that foot pressure into hydraulic pressure, feeding two separate brake circuits for safety. That pressure is sent to the front and rear callipers/wheel cylinders, delivering confident stopping power whether the BT‑50 is running around town or towing down the coast.

As part of regular servicing, the master cylinder and brake fluid deserve attention. Fresh, correct‑spec fluid helps prevent internal seal wear and corrosion.

  • Fluid: Check level and condition at each service. If it’s dark, contaminated, or there’s moisture ingress, schedule a flush.
  • Change interval: Replace brake fluid about every 2 years (or per the owner’s manual). Use the fluid grade specified by Mazda for the 2008 BT‑50, many were specified for DOT 3, with DOT 4 acceptable in some markets—always verify against the cap/handbook.
  • Warning signs: Spongy pedal, the pedal slowly sinking at the lights, poor stopping power, a low reservoir that won’t stay topped up, or fluid weeping where the master meets the booster.

If replacement is needed, quality matters. A new master cylinder should be bench‑bled before installation to purge air. After fitment, bleed the system in the workshop‑manual sequence—typically starting at the wheel furthest from the master cylinder. If the ute has ABS, some procedures require a scan tool to cycle the modulator. Inspect the booster for fluid contamination and replace any compromised rubber hoses and reservoir grommets while you’re there. Final step: road‑test for pedal feel and straight, even braking.

Torque specs, bleed order, and fluid type should be followed exactly as per the Mazda BT‑50 workshop manual. Doing so keeps the pedal firm, braking consistent, and your BT‑50 ready for work or the weekend.

Popular questions about 2008 Mazda BT‑50 brake master cylinders

What brake fluid should go in a 2008 BT‑50?
The 2008 BT‑50 was commonly specified for DOT 3 in many markets, with DOT 4 acceptable in some cases. Always check the reservoir cap and the owner’s manual for the exact spec for your vehicle and climate. Mixing types without confirming compatibility isn’t recommended.

How can someone tell if the master cylinder is failing?
Classic signs include a spongy pedal, a pedal that sinks slowly under steady pressure, uneven braking, or fluid loss without obvious external leaks. If the master cylinder leaks into the booster, there may be a faint brake‑fluid smell and dampness at the join. Any of these warrant immediate inspection.

Does ABS change the bleeding process?
Yes. On ABS‑equipped BT‑50s, follow the workshop manual procedure. Some systems need a scan tool to cycle the ABS modulator during bleeding to remove trapped air. Skipping this step can leave the pedal soft even after a traditional bleed.
